Tennessee Central Railway Museum: A Journey Through Time
Located in Nashville, Tennessee, the Tennessee Central Railway Museum serves as a vibrant testament to the rich history of railroads in the southeastern United States. Established in 2008, the museum seeks to preserve, promote, and educate the public about the significance of railway transportation in Tennessee’s past.
History and Significance
The Tennessee Central Railway Museum is housed in the former Nashville and Eastern Railroad depot. The museum showcases the historic Tennessee Central Railway, established in 1890. This railway played a crucial role in connecting Nashville with various regions, influencing trade and transportation development. Visitors will find a wealth of artifacts, photographs, and memorabilia that illustrate the evolution of rail travel in the area.
Exhibits and Attractions
The museum features an impressive collection of vintage trains, including the iconic 1101 steam engine and several restored passenger cars. These stunning exhibits provide an authentic glimpse into railway travel from the early to mid-20th century. Additionally, the museum regularly hosts themed events, such as train rides during the holiday season, where families can enjoy festive experiences aboard a train.

Educational Programs
Education is at the heart of the Tennessee Central Railway Museum’s mission. The museum provides guided tours, workshops, and educational programs for school groups. These programs focus on the history of railroads and their impact on society, promoting learning through interactive experiences.
